
threads is getting disappearing posts Threads is introducing a new feature called the “ghost post,” which automatically archives posts after 24 hours, catering to users who prefer temporary content.

How Ghost Posts Work
Creating a ghost post is straightforward. Users can toggle the ghost icon in the post creation menu, which signifies that the post will be temporary. Once published, these posts will appear as gray chat bubbles in the user’s feed, visually distinguishing them from standard posts. This design choice not only enhances user experience but also clearly communicates the nature of the content to other users.
When someone replies to a ghost post, the reply is sent directly to the original poster’s inbox. This means that while the post itself is visible for only 24 hours, the conversation can continue privately, allowing for a more intimate exchange of ideas without the pressure of public visibility. Importantly, other users will not be able to see the replies or likes associated with ghost posts, further emphasizing the temporary nature of this feature.

Comparative Analysis with Other Platforms
While Threads is not the first platform to introduce disappearing posts, its approach offers a unique twist. For instance, X has long been criticized for its handling of user content, often leading users to seek third-party solutions for temporary sharing. By integrating ghost posts directly into its platform, Threads not only addresses this demand but also positions itself as a more user-friendly alternative.
In contrast, platforms like Instagram have implemented similar features through Stories, which disappear after 24 hours. However, the key difference lies in the visibility of interactions. In Threads, replies and likes are hidden from public view, creating a more private environment for discussions. This could potentially lead to more candid conversations, as users may feel less pressure to curate their responses for public consumption.

Future Developments and Features
The ghost post feature is just one of many enhancements Threads has rolled out since its inception. The platform began testing this feature in April, alongside other significant updates such as direct messaging, 10,000-character posts, and group chats. These features collectively aim to create a more robust and engaging user experience.
